Synthesis of N-heterocyclic analogs of natural muricadienin — promising antitumor agents

A series of N-heterocyclic analogs of muricadienin, a precursor of various acetogenins, were synthesized, and their biological activity was studied. It was revealed that the linking group between the N-methylpyrazole/imidazole part and the hydrophobic alkadienyl chain affects the ability of these compounds to induce apoptosis and cause cell cycle arrest. Compound 3b showed the highest cytotoxic activity.
